Billetlugen in Denmark is a scary place. Don't trust them for one single penny. Last time when I ordered the Horsens tickets they sent them to Sweden even though I live in Finland. It was actually written Sweden on the envelope even though I had naturally given my correct Finnish address. Four tickets were surfing around in south Sweden for one and a half week before some nice lady at a postoffice noticed that the city of Vasa is actually in Finland...

AND believe or not. This time around when I got the Copenhagen tickets I specifically wrote Finland in all possible places, like next to my name, next to my address and then on some other place as well. Wohooo, surprice, Sweden was indicated as the country where to send the tickets and no mentioning of Finland..... Again the envelope was cirkulated in South Sweden.

Seams as if Finland is not existing as a nation of its own in Denmark, well we used to be a part of Sweden but the russians took it away from Sweden in 1809. Well, maybe Denmark has not yet updated their files...
